Neighbor who knifed Bronx mom to death in dog dispute arraigned in hospital on murder charges

A 24-year-old woman, accused of fatally stabbing a mother in an elevator in the Bronx, was ordered to remain in custody without bail on Friday during a hospital bedside arraignment, according to officials.

Beyonce Johnson faces charges of murder, manslaughter, and weapons possession after allegedly attacking 30-year-old Shashamanie Thompson. The incident occurred around 10 p.m. on December 27, inside their apartment building on Ogden Avenue near West 167th Street in Highbridge, where Thompson was stabbed in the stomach and left eye.

During the arraignment at the hospital, a Bronx Criminal Court judge decided Johnson should be held without bail.

The conflict between Johnson and Thompson reportedly stemmed from an ongoing dispute about Thompson’s dog being left in the hallway, police indicated.

Johnson’s 21-year-old boyfriend, Saleh Ceesay, who lives approximately two miles away, was also arrested at the scene. He is facing similar charges of murder and manslaughter.

According to court documents, Johnson told officers after their arrest that the issue involved the victim keeping a dog in the hallway, and that neighbors had reported this to building management.

Though Thompson had eventually rehomed the dog, the long-running feud flared up again when she ran into Johnson and Ceesay in the lobby of their building, according to authorities.

After they all got into the elevator together, Johnson allegedly whipped a knife out of her purse and stabbed Thompson. Ceesay is accused of grabbing Thompson in a headlock and punching her as the slaying unfolded.

Thompson’s 9-year-old son was spending the holidays with his grandparents at the time of her murder.

“I picked him up the day before Christmas,” the victim’s father, Mark Thompson, told the Daily News. “New Year’s, we were going to spend over there with him and his mother. That was the intention.”

Mark, who created a GoFundMe to help support his grandson, remembered his daughter as a “lovely person” with a “good heart.”

“A strong person. She’s a fighter. She don’t give up,” he said. “I mean, for that to happen to her, it would have to take two people to do that to her.”

Ceesay was arraigned right away and ordered held without bail as Johnson, who’s bipolar, was taken to an area hospital for a psychiatric evaluation. She remained in the hospital following her arraignment.

Shashamanie, with her dying breaths, named the suspect’s apartment number, according to prosecutors, telling cops, “The girl in 6D did this.”

Johnson has two prior arrests, including for criminal contempt, harassment and violating an order of protection in November 2021. The victim in that case was a 19-year-old woman. In April 2018, Johnson was arrested for criminal mischief.
